The Nutritional Breakdown: Rice vs. Lentils

Understanding the individual nutritional profiles of rice and lentils is the first step toward appreciating their combined power. While both are staple carbohydrates in many cultures, their protein contributions differ significantly. Lentils are the clear winner in the protein department, but rice provides different strengths, particularly when considering brown rice options.

How Much Protein Do Lentils Have?

As a legume, lentils are a powerhouse of plant-based protein. The exact protein content can vary slightly depending on the variety and whether they are cooked or raw. According to nutrition data, a cup of cooked lentils can provide nearly 18 grams of protein.

  • Red Lentils: Often used in soups and curries due to their creamy texture, cooked red lentils contain approximately 22.5 grams of protein per 100 grams when raw.
  • Brown Lentils: A versatile choice that holds its shape well, brown lentils offer around 23 grams of protein per 100 grams when uncooked.
  • Green Lentils: Known for their firm texture, green lentils have about 20.5 grams of protein per 100 grams in their raw form.

Beyond protein, lentils are also an excellent source of dietary fiber, iron, folate, and potassium, making them a nutrient-dense food choice.

How Much Protein Does Rice Have?

Compared to lentils, rice offers a much lower protein content. The type of rice also plays a crucial role in its nutritional value, especially concerning fiber and micronutrients. Cooked white rice, for instance, is primarily a source of carbohydrates, with a single cup providing just over 4 grams of protein.

  • White Rice: A staple food, white rice provides quick energy but has fewer micronutrients and fiber due to the removal of the bran and germ during processing. A cup of cooked long-grain white rice offers about 4.25 grams of protein.
  • Brown Rice: As a whole grain, brown rice retains the bran and germ, which are packed with nutrients. A cup of cooked brown rice not only offers about 5 grams of protein but also provides more fiber and minerals than white rice.

The Complete Protein Myth and How Rice and Lentils Complement Each Other

For a long time, it was believed that vegetarians and vegans had to combine specific foods, like rice and lentils, in a single meal to create a "complete protein" source. This idea has since been largely debunked. The human body has a pool of amino acids it can draw from throughout the day to form the complete proteins it needs.

However, the concept of complementary proteins is still relevant. Rice and lentils complement each other perfectly because they contain the essential amino acids that the other lacks. Specifically, lentils are lower in methionine, while rice is lower in lysine. When combined over the course of the day, they provide a complete amino acid profile, making them a highly effective plant-based alternative to meat.

Comparison: Cooked Lentils vs. Cooked White Rice

Nutrient 1 Cup of Cooked Lentils 1 Cup of Cooked White Rice
Protein ~17.9 g ~4.3 g
Fiber ~15.6 g ~0.6 g
Calories ~230 kcal ~205 kcal
Potassium ~731 mg ~55 mg
Iron ~6.6 mg ~1.9 mg
Folate ~358 mcg ~92 mcg

Boosting the Protein in Your Rice and Lentil Dishes

For those aiming to increase their protein intake, there are simple ways to supercharge your meals beyond just the classic rice and lentil combo.

  • Add Quinoa: Swapping or supplementing your rice with quinoa is an excellent way to increase protein, as quinoa is one of the few plant-based sources that is a complete protein on its own.
  • Incorporate Nuts and Seeds: Topping your lentil-rice bowl with a handful of walnuts, pumpkin seeds, or chia seeds adds both protein and healthy fats.
  • Use Nutritional Yeast: A savory, cheese-flavored seasoning, nutritional yeast can be sprinkled on top of your dish to provide a significant protein boost and a cheesy flavor.
  • Add More Legumes: Mix in other types of beans, such as black beans or chickpeas, to further increase the protein and fiber content.
  • Choose Brown Rice: Simply choosing brown rice over white rice adds more fiber and micronutrients, contributing to a more satisfying and nutritious meal overall.
